Richard Jaffe is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Materials Chemistry and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Richard Jaffe has authored 8 papers receiving a total of 757 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 2 papers in Molecular Biology, 2 papers in Materials Chemistry and 2 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Richard Jaffe’s work include Bacterial Identification and Susceptibility Testing (2 papers), Carbon Nanotubes in Composites (2 papers) and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(1 paper). Richard Jaffe is often cited by papers focused on Bacterial Identification and Susceptibility Testing (2 papers), Carbon Nanotubes in Composites (2 papers) and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(1 paper). Richard Jaffe collaborates with scholars based in United States. Richard Jaffe's co-authors include Jens Honoré Walther, Petros Koumoutsakos, T. Halicioǧlu, Jerald Sadoff, A. Aggarwal, David M. Hone, Sanjai Kumar, Mitchell Gross, Debra M. Niemeyer and George H. Lowell and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Chemical Physics, The Journal of Experimental Medicine and The Journal of Physical Chemistry B.
